Texas Hold'em is a poker game where each player receives two private cards, and five community cards are dealt face-up on the 'board'. The objective is to make the best five-card poker hand from any combination of the seven cards. The player with the best hand (or the last remaining player after all others have folded) wins the pot.

Now that we've covered the rules, let's talk strategy. As a beginner, the first strategy you should learn is to be selective with your starting hands. Even though the temptation to play a lot of hands can be strong, especially when you're just starting, it's important to play only when you have strong hands.

Another important strategy is understanding the position. Your position at the table can greatly influence your game. Being in a 'late' position (i.e., being one of the last to act in a round) is advantageous as it gives you the opportunity to see what the other players are doing before you have to make a decision.
